On 26 August, a man was allegedly attacked in Carmarthenshire, leading to serious charges against three individuals. Mohammad Comrie, Faiz Shah, and Elijah Ogunnubi-Sime, all in their early twenties, were arrested and subsequently charged with grievous bodily harm with intent and kidnap. The incident prompted a swift response from law enforcement, resulting in the apprehension of the suspects shortly after the attack. The three men appeared at Swansea Magistrates Court, where they confirmed their identities but did not provide further statements. Following their court appearance, all three suspects were remanded in custody, highlighting the seriousness of the charges against them. This decision reflects the court's assessment of the potential risk they pose to the public and the need for further legal proceedings. The next scheduled court date for the accused is set for 30 September at Swansea Crown Court, where they will face the charges in a more formal setting.
